Output 23c6b1afcec660e82ed17ec0d9de7884d39426f80d38493bc1a8b9d38076e04a:0

value
19437988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a67e8d56a9e026db1f31a378b0352aab23dad53d OP_EQUAL
address
MP5W1GWysKGWCn1CvyxnXbc12fitN2HUZL
transaction
23c6b1afcec660e82ed17ec0d9de7884d39426f80d38493bc1a8b9d38076e04a
spent
true